Demo

We have been invited to participate in the West Boylston Fall Festival on Saturday, October 3rd.  The organizer was our contact for the West Boylston Scout demo we did a couple of summers ago and they are very keen to have us back.  I will be organizing this demo so those interested in volunteering please contact me directly.  I'd like to have several people working on projects along with a display of finished projects for our booth as well as fencers or fighters who may be able to come and take turns on the field area they will set aside for us. Please contact Teresa directly about this demo.  

Spinners and Weavers

As a group we include spinners, weavers, knitters and crocheters.  We even occasionally have a chainmailer!  Anyone who'd like to get together in a friendly place with good people to practice your craft is welcome .  Feel free to forward to anyone who might be interested, we are open to both SCAdians and non-SCAdians.

If you're interested in future gatherings, or more information about the group, please join our Yahoo Group at http://groups.yahoo.com/group/quintavian_and_spinners/.  For anyone who can't make a current meeting and you might be interested in future gatherings, our tentative schedule for 2009 is as follows:
